**Q: Why did my request get a 429 from the Tollgate gateway?**

Tollgate enforces per-service token buckets: 200 requests/minute default, bursts up to 50. Limits are keyed on the calling service identity, not IP. If you're reviewing code that retries on 429, check it honors the Retry-After header and backs off exponentially — hammering the gateway triggers a temporary ban. Custom limits require a quota entry in the gateway config repo, approved by the platform team. For quota increases or disputes, email the gateway owners at the address below.

escalation mailbox, fahaf-bajep: druael@lumiccorp.internal

## v2.11.0 — Default changes

PulleyMQ now enables log compaction by default on all topics. Compaction runs hourly instead of on segment roll, and the retention floor drops from 7 days to 72 hours. On-call: expect a one-time disk-usage dip after upgrade and brief broker CPU spikes during the first compaction pass. Topics with explicit overrides are unaffected. New defaults follow.

deployment values, yageg-hahig:
WENAEL_HOST=wenael.tolvaqlabs.internal
WENAEL_PORT=4000

# Runs nightly; on-call gets paged if the batch exceeds the stall
# threshold below. MARC records arrive pre-validated from the
# Shelfwright gateway, so parse failures here mean upstream drift,
# not bad tuning. Do not raise batch size past the archive node's
# memory ceiling without checking the Quillbrook runbook first.
# If imports stall, adjust conservatively and redeploy; changes
# take effect on the next batch. The constants below control batch
# sizing, retry backoff, and the stall timeout.

limits module of yafog-yagap:
RATE_LIMITS = {
    "quenael": 5,
    "oliath": 5,
}

## Sweepwell Retention Sweeper — Release Runbook

For support: when a new Sweepwell build goes out, the sweeper pauses deletion jobs for one cycle while it revalidates retention policies. Expect a backlog spike for up to two hours — this is normal. If customers report data retained past policy, check the policy cache version before filing an incident. Builds are distributed signed; nodes verify before install and reject mismatches. The active deploy signing key appears below.

signing key of tahag-tawep = bky9_d6SKaPCgY